WebEach strand is composed of nucleotides bonded together covalently between the phosphate group of one and the deoxyribose sugar of the next. From this backbone extend the bases. What would happen to DNA molecules treated with these enzymes The phospodiester linkages of the … fighting a ucler flare upWebWhat kind of bonds hold a nucleotides together in a polynucleotide? Are they strong? Joined together by covalent bonds between the sugar of one nucleotide and the phosphate of the next. Sugar phosphate backbone is created. Covalent bonds are strong.
